Green Fuels Potential: An article explores the potential of "green" fuels as a viable alternative to traditional fossil fuels. This section discusses the advancements in biofuels and synthetic fuels, which could play a crucial role in reducing carbon emissions and supporting the transition to a more sustainable transportation system.
-
Decarbonizing Batteries: Another significant topic covered is the decarbonization of battery production. As electric vehicles become more prevalent, the environmental impact of battery manufacturing has come under scrutiny. The magazine highlights efforts to reduce the carbon footprint associated with battery production, including the use of sustainable materials and innovative manufacturing processes.
-
EU7 Brake Dust Regulations: The issue also addresses the upcoming EU7 regulations concerning brake dust emissions. This section provides insights into the implications of these regulations for manufacturers and the steps being taken to mitigate brake dust pollution, which is a growing concern in urban environments.
